"Baby in Wicker Basket," painted by Joseph Whiting Stock in the 1840s, depicts a young child dressed in a pale blue dress, sitting in a wicker basket. The baby holds a small object, possibly a toy or a piece of candy, in its right hand and its left hand rests gently on its lap. Stock, known for his charming folk art portraits, captures the innocence and sweetness of childhood in this simple yet captivating painting. The work's warm colors and gentle composition evoke a sense of peace and contentment. This painting is a fine example of the "primitive" genre, which emphasizes naive realism and personal expression.
